package server
import (
"encoding/json"
"fmt"
"io"
"net/http"
"net/url"
"strings"
"github.com/coreos/etcd/log"
)
func decodeJsonRequest(req *http.Request, data interface{}) error {
decoder := json.NewDecoder(req.Body)
if err := decoder.Decode(&data); err != nil && err != io.EOF {
log.Warnf("Malformed json request: %v", err)
return fmt.Errorf("Malformed json request: %v", err)
}
return nil
}
func redirect(hostname string, w http.ResponseWriter, req *http.Request) {
originalURL := req.URL
redirectURL, _ := url.Parse(hostname)
// we need the original path and raw query
redirectURL.Path = originalURL.Path
redirectURL.RawQuery = originalURL.RawQuery
redirectURL.Fragment = originalURL.Fragment
log.Debugf("Redirect to %s", redirectURL.String())
http.Redirect(w, req, redirectURL.String(), http.StatusTemporaryRedirect)
}
// trimsplit slices s into all substrings separated by sep and returns a
// slice of the substrings between the separator with all leading and trailing
// white space removed, as defined by Unicode.
func trimsplit(s, sep string) []string {
raw := strings.Split(s, ",")
trimmed := make([]string, 0)
for _, r := range raw {
trimmed = append(trimmed, strings.TrimSpace(r))
}
return trimmed
}
